The Foundational Bedrock: Defining Digital Media

To understand Virtual Reality's place in the ecosystem, we must first establish what we mean by digital media. At its core, digital media refers to any form of media that is encoded in a machine-readable format. It is content created, distributed, and consumed through digital devices. This encompasses a vast and familiar landscape:

  • Text: Digital books, articles, websites, and social media posts.
  • Audio: Music streaming, podcasts, and digital radio.
  • Images: Photographs, digital art, infographics, and memes.
  • Video: Streaming services, online video platforms, and digital film.

The defining characteristic of all these forms is their representational nature. A high-definition video of a roaring waterfall is a representation of that waterfall. A gripping audiobook is a representation of a story. We, the audience, are passive observers, interpreting these representations from the outside looking in. The media is presented to us on a screen or through speakers, and we engage with it intellectually and emotionally, but we are never truly within it. The frame of the device—the borders of the monitor or the phone—acts as a constant reminder of the separation between our reality and the digital one.

Virtual Reality: The Leap from Representation to Simulation

Virtual Reality shatters this frame. Where traditional digital media represents an experience, VR aims to simulate one. This is the crucial distinction. VR's primary goal is to create a state of presence—the undeniable, visceral feeling of being physically located in a digital environment. This is achieved through a combination of sophisticated technologies that engage our primary senses in a way no other medium can.

  • Visual Immersion: Head-mounted displays (HMDs) fill your entire field of view with stereoscopic 3D graphics, tracking your head movements so the digital world responds naturally as you look around, lean in, or crouch down.
  • Auditory Immersion: Spatialized 3D audio ensures that sounds come from their correct location in the virtual space. A whisper behind your left ear will sound exactly like that, grounding you further in the simulation.
  • Haptic Feedback: Through controllers, gloves, and even full-body suits, VR can simulate the sense of touch—the weight of an object, the recoil of a tool, or the impact of a virtual raindrop.

This multi-sensory engagement moves beyond passive observation into active participation. You are not watching a character climb a mountain; you are making the climb yourself, feeling the strain in your arms and the vertigo as you look down. This shift from narrative representation to experiential simulation suggests that VR is not just another channel for digital media but a fundamentally new language of experience.

The DNA of Digital Media Within VR

Despite this quantum leap in experience, VR is undeniably built upon the foundational pillars of digital media. It could not exist without them. The entire virtual world is constructed from the same building blocks:

  • Digital Assets: Every 3D model, texture, sound file, and animation within a VR experience is a piece of digital media. These assets are created using the same software and principles used in video game development and computer-generated imagery (CGI) for film.
  • Data Transmission: VR experiences are delivered via digital distribution networks—downloaded from online stores or streamed over the internet, relying on the same infrastructure that delivers other forms of digital content.
  • Computational Power: The creation and rendering of complex virtual worlds demand immense processing power, harnessing the capabilities of modern graphics processors and CPUs, the engines of all digital media.

In this sense, VR is the ultimate convergence of all previous digital media forms. It is a medium that incorporates text, audio, imagery, and video, but it integrates them into a cohesive, interactive, and spatially aware simulation. It is digital media, but it is digital media that has been spatialized, given physics, and wrapped around the user.

Beyond Entertainment: VR's Expansive Canvas

Labeling VR as merely "entertainment media" severely limits its potential. Its capacity for simulation and presence makes it a powerful tool across countless domains, further blurring the lines of its classification.

  • Education and Training: Medical students can practice complex surgeries on virtual patients, mechanics can learn to repair engines, and history students can walk through ancient Rome. This experiential learning is far more effective than reading a manual or watching a tutorial video.
  • Therapeutic Applications: VR is being used for exposure therapy to treat phobias and PTSD, allowing patients to confront triggers in a safe, controlled environment. It is also used for pain management and physical rehabilitation, making exercises more engaging.
  • Remote Collaboration and Social Connection: Social VR platforms allow people to meet, collaborate, and socialize as if they were in the same physical room, represented by avatars. This offers a sense of shared presence that video calls cannot replicate, potentially revolutionizing remote work and personal connection.
  • Architectural and Design Visualization: Architects and designers can walk clients through unbuilt structures, and interior designers can experiment with different layouts and furnishings in real-time, all at a 1:1 scale.

These applications position VR less as a medium for content and more as a platform for experience. It is a tool for doing, learning, and healing, not just for watching and listening.

The Philosophical and Ethical Dimension

The immersive power of VR raises profound questions that traditional digital media rarely touch. The concept of presence is not just a technical metric; it is a psychological phenomenon that challenges our perception of self and reality.

  • The Embodiment Paradox: In VR, you can inhabit an avatar that looks nothing like your physical self. Studies have shown that this can lead to the Proteus Effect, where your behavior in the real world begins to subconsciously align with the traits of your virtual avatar.
  • Reality Blurring: As simulations become more photorealistic and compelling, how will we delineate between virtual experiences and physical memories? The potential for misuse in propaganda, misinformation, and psychological manipulation is significant.
  • Data and Privacy: VR headsets can collect unprecedented biometric data—eye tracking, body movement, vocal inflection, and even galvanic skin response. This data is a treasure trove for understanding human behavior but also poses immense privacy risks.

These considerations elevate the discussion beyond "is it media?" to "what is its impact on the human condition?" The ethical framework for VR is far more complex than for a television show or a website because the experience is so much more personal and potent.

The Verdict: A New Realm of Experiential Digital Media

So, is virtual reality digital media? The answer is a resounding yes, but with a critical caveat. It is the logical, albeit revolutionary, evolution of digital media. It is the point where digital information escapes the confines of the screen to become an environment we can inhabit. It is the culmination of the digital revolution's trajectory towards greater immersion and interactivity.

If traditional digital media is a window into another world, then Virtual Reality is a doorway. It retains all the digital DNA of its predecessors—it is built from code, pixels, and sound waves—but it arranges them according to a new, experiential grammar. It is a medium that doesn't just tell stories; it lets you live them. It doesn't just show you data; it lets you stand inside it. It is a tool for creating empathy by literally placing you in someone else's shoes and a platform for connection that transcends physical geography.

The true power and definition of VR lie in this synthesis. It is not abandoning the concept of digital media; it is fulfilling its ultimate promise: to bridge the gap between the digital and the physical, transforming abstract information into tangible experience.
